  1. Há 3 dias · The 2008 United States presidential election in Virginia took place on November 4, 2008, which was part of the 2008 United States presidential election. Voters chose 13 representatives, or electors to the Electoral College, who voted for president and vice president . Virginia was won by Democratic nominee Barack Obama by a 6.3% margin of victory.

  2. Há 2 dias · Fairfax County, officially the County of Fairfax, is a county in the Commonwealth of Virginia. With a population of 1,150,309 as of the 2020 census, [1] it the most populous county in Virginia, the most populous jurisdiction in the Washington metropolitan area, and the most populous location in the Washington–Baltimore combined statistical area.

  4. Há 2 dias · Hambleton, West Virginia. Hambleton, West Virginia, a community in Tucker County, was established in 1889 and incorporated in 1905. It was named by U.S. Senator Stephen B. Elkins in honor of a stockholder in the West Virginia Central Railroad Company. Hambleton is located on the Black Fork of the Cheat River in the Monongahela National Forest.

  7. Há 2 dias · Virginia, constituent state of the U.S., one of the original 13 colonies. It is bordered by Maryland to the northeast, the Atlantic Ocean to the southeast, North Carolina and Tennessee to the south, Kentucky to the west, and West Virginia to the northwest. The state capital is Richmond.
